Why Understanding Roblox Frustum Culling is Key for Modern Game Developers and Players

Ever wondered why some Roblox experiences load instantly while others lagโ€”especially in high-detail scenes? A core technical solution behind smooth gameplay is Roblox Frustum Cullingโ€”a powerful rendering optimization technique gaining quiet momentum among developers, designers, and even curious players drawn to performance-heavy experiences.

In an era where mobile and web-based gaming demand instant responsiveness, efficiently managing what the eye seesโ€”while ignoring off-screen elementsโ€”has become essential. Frustum culling ensures 3D scenes render only whatโ€™s visible within the playerโ€™s viewpoint, reducing processing load and boosting frame rates.
